One-Step Sublimation and Epitaxial Growth of CdS-Cd Heterogeneous Nanoparticles on S-Doped MoO2 Nanosheets for Efficient Visible Light-Driven Photocatalytic H2 Generation
ACS APPLIED MATERIALS & INTERFACES(2020)
Abstract
As a green, pollution-free, and renewable clean energy source, photocatalytic H-2 production has attracted great attention. Here, epitaxial growth of pyramidal CdS-Cd nanoparticles on S-doped MoO2 nanosheets (CdS-Cd/S-MoO2) was prepared by one-step co-sublimation of CdS and MoO3. The photogenerated electrons of CdS as a photocatalyst are transferred to Cd and S-MoO2 as co-catalysts for H-2 production, which is observed by surface photovoltage (SPV) under visible light irradiation. At last, the obtained CdS-Cd/S-MoO2 presented an efficient photocatalytic performance under the visible light (>420 nm) with a prominent H-2 generation rate of as high as 24.98 mu mol h(-1) mg(-1), which is 11 times higher than that of the CdS-Cd nanoparticles (2.26 mu mol h(-1) mg(-1)), and it is superior than that of the CdS (1.51 mu mol h(-1) mg(-1)).
